
The lobby at Hopkins Manufacturing had outdated elements, some dating back to the 1980s. I was tasked with creating a budget and plan to redesign the space with the goals of modernizing it and aligning it more closely with our brand. Collaborating with the maintenance team, a local printer, and the creative team, I guided this project from concept to completion, transforming the entry into a modern, branded space.
During the planning and budgeting phase, I created detailed renderings of the lobby using Adobe Illustrator, starting by redrawing the existing space. These visuals were used to pitch the redesign to the company’s leadership team, who approved the project and gave us the green light to move forward.
